Output d58033c8e79e3b04dbfcd71dff0a5d184d43fa09666a5f6280337e7d69785e28:1

value
10160909
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b73624d3e6117c8ffcf03a747ae89577e2202956 OP_EQUAL
address
3JPkSdVQAU7rHobFhpdirkt1fhZiyBwdiW
transaction
d58033c8e79e3b04dbfcd71dff0a5d184d43fa09666a5f6280337e7d69785e28
spent
true